BKNG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review

1,948 of the 7,596 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Booking.com (BKNG)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$171B — up 25% from $137B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 207 funds opened new BKNG positions and 97 closed out — a net gain of 110 holders — while 683 added to existing stakes and 716 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Vestor Capital, adding an estimated $540M. The largest seller was Amundi, cutting an estimated $697M.
